An MCP server that turns your AI assistant (Claude, Cursor, Windsurf) into a private radar for AI / Infra, autonomous-driving and embodied-AI roles — sourced directly from ~120 company career sites and their public ATS APIs (Greenhouse / Lever / Ashby / 北森 Beisen), in the US, Europe and China. No account. No signup. No résumé upload. Ever.

Matching runs on your machine; only an anonymous fingerprint and hard filters ever reach the server. This is the 「哨兵 / Sentinel」 reference implementation — see design_handoff_openhire_v01/README.md for the full protocol spec.


Quickstart — under a minute

# 1. Install (pipx keeps it isolated and puts `ohp` on your PATH)
pipx install openhire

# 2. Get a job index. Default: download the public snapshot, then refresh it live.
ohp bootstrap
#   --fresh      crawl the public ATS from scratch (heuristic, free, no snapshot)
#   --deepseek   higher-quality extraction using YOUR OWN DEEPSEEK_API_KEY

# 3. Use it directly…
ohp search --required-skills rust,k8s --remote --role-family engineering

# …or connect it to an MCP client:
ohp serve

Then point your MCP client at it — see Works with below.


Works with

All clients use the same MCP entry. If you ran pipx install openhire, use ohp; otherwise uvx openhire serve fetches and runs it with no prior install (needs uv).

Claude Desktop%APPDATA%\Claude\claude_desktop_config.json (macOS: ~/Library/Application Support/Claude/); quit & reopen after editing:

{ "mcpServers": { "openhire": { "command": "ohp", "args": ["serve"] } } }

Cursor~/.cursor/mcp.json (or a project .cursor/mcp.json):

{ "mcpServers": { "openhire": { "command": "uvx", "args": ["openhire", "serve"] } } }

Windsurf~/.codeium/windsurf/mcp_config.json:

{ "mcpServers": { "openhire": { "command": "uvx", "args": ["openhire", "serve"] } } }

Run ohp bootstrap once first so the index has data. On Windows Claude Desktop from the Microsoft Store, the config is under …\Packages\<Claude package>\LocalCache\Roaming\Claude\.


What it does

Tool What it gives you
search_jobs Hard-filter the live index; every result carries verified_at, datePosted, days_open, ghost_score, remote_scope, eligible_regions, apply_channel. Filter by required_skills (AND), role_family, remote_scope, min_salary + currency.
watch_intent Register a standing intent once — new matching jobs are waiting next time you check, even after you close the terminal. Accepts required_skills / role_family so sales / solutions roles stay out.
check_watches Pull the matches that are new since your last check (client-pull; stdio has no push).
authorize_application One explicit confirmation per job. It records your authorization and returns the employer's own application URL — you apply as yourself. It cannot accept a résumé.
get_company_info Aggregate, anonymous trust signals for one employer (ghost_score_avg, active_jobs, index_built_at). Never any candidate data.

Optional, entirely local: ohp init --scan <dir> derives a skill fingerprint from your own repos. You never write a résumé; the code never leaves your machine — only an anonymous vector does.

The five protocol fields

Every listing is valid schema.org/JobPosting, plus:

  • verified_at — last moment confirmed live on the employer's own site
  • sourceemployer_site | ats_public_api (never a job board)
  • ghost_score — 0–1 likelihood the listing is not a real, active hire (ages off the real posting date; lower is better)
  • response_sla_days — employer's committed response window (v0.1: always null)
  • apply_channel — always the employer's own application URL, deep-linked to the specific job

Privacy model

Résumé / PII upload never — matching runs locally; a résumé never transits the server, and we never store one
What the server sees one anonymous, client-generated fingerprint + hard filters
Repo scan local-only · personal projects · explicit consent · opt-out anytime
Job sources first-party only: employer career pages + public ATS APIs (Greenhouse / Lever / Ashby)

First-run data — the snapshot vs. fresh

ohp bootstrap (default) downloads a small public index snapshot (a GitHub Release asset — companies + jobs only, zero user data) and then runs one incremental crawl to refresh verified_at / delisting. --fresh skips the snapshot and crawls the public ATS from scratch with the free offline heuristic extractor. Either way: no account, no PII.

Three rules this project will never break

  1. Your résumé stays on your machine — it never transits the server, and we never store it.
  2. Ranking is not for sale — it is only f(match_quality, freshness), a locked pure function.
  3. Employers pay only for authorized, delivered outcomes — never for exposure. (v0.1 has no billing at all.)

These are enforced by CI (tests/test_privacy.py, tests/test_ranking.py, tests/test_snapshot.py).

FAQ

Where does the job data come from? Directly from ~120 employers' own public ATS APIs (Greenhouse, Lever, Ashby, 北森 Beisen) — the same endpoints that power their careers pages. No scraping, no third-party job boards. source is always ats_public_api, and verified_at records the last time we confirmed each posting live.

Why should I trust ghost_score? It's a pure, open, unpurchasable function — min(1, 0.15·relist_count + staleness) aged off the real ATS posting date, not our crawl date. The formula lives in pipeline/ghost_score.py, is unit-tested, and takes no money as input (red line #2). Long-open, repeatedly-relisted postings score higher (worse); you can always re-rank client-side.

Does my résumé actually go through the server — really? No. There is no résumé anywhere in the protocol. authorize_application has no résumé/file parameter (it structurally cannot accept one), matching runs on your machine, and the only thing that ever transits the server is a short anonymous fingerprint like #a3f9. This is enforced by tests/test_privacy.py, and the published snapshot carries zero user data (tests/test_snapshot.py).

Does it support China (中国区)? Yes, since v0.2: employers on 北森 Beisen (<tenant>.zhiye.com) are indexed — currently 11 robotics / embodied-AI companies (宇树 Unitree, 优必选 UBTECH, 星海图 Galaxea, 越疆 Dobot, 梅卡曼德 Mech-Mind, 普渡 Pudu, 海柔创新, 新松 SIASUN …). Pay published as 月薪 keeps its real period (salary_period), so a salary floor no longer silently drops Chinese roles.

飞书招聘 (Feishu Hire) is not supported and won't be: it signs its job-list requests with a ByteDance _signature and gates them behind a captcha SDK, so its listings are not publicly readable. We don't break anti-bot measures. Moka is on the roadmap.

How do I get a company added? Open a Company inclusion request issue (title it with the company + its ATS URL) — this is the best way to contribute. If you code, add it to src/openhire/seed/candidates.py (company slug + ATS vendor/tenant) and open a PR; the seeder validates tenants against the live API.
